Weather Overview in Adelaide

Adelaide's weather features mild temperatures year-round, with annual averages of 21°C (70°F) highs and 12°C (54°F) lows. Summers (December-February) bring dry heat at 29°C (84°F), while winters (June-August) are cool and wetter at 16°C (61°F), with about 550mm annual rainfall mostly in winter. Extremes include heatwaves up to 46.6°C (116°F) and rare frosts near 0°C (32°F). This climate suits outdoor campus events at Carnegie Mellon University Australia but demands sun protection and hydration. Seasonal Weather Patterns at Carnegie Mellon University Australia

Seasons in Adelaide influence daily life at Carnegie Mellon University Australia, with university alerts for heatwaves and storms. Summers require light clothing and AC, adding utility costs of AUD 200-300/month. Winters need jackets and boots, with extra heating expenses. Safety tips include staying hydrated and using campus shuttles during rain.

Summer ☀️

Highs 29°C (84°F), lows 17°C (63°F). Dry, hot; bushfire risk.

Winter ❄️

Highs 16°C (61°F), lows 9°C (48°F). Mild rain; comfortable for indoor study.

Autumn 🌿

Highs 23°C (73°F), lows 14°C (57°F). Pleasant transition.

Spring 🌸

Highs 20°C (68°F), lows 11°C (52°F). Increasing warmth.

Environmental Factors in Adelaide

At sea level with stable sedimentary geology, Adelaide has no volcanic risks. Air quality excels with AQI under 50 most days, low pollution from traffic, benefiting health at Carnegie Mellon University Australia. Occasional dust or smoke from distant fires may occur, but university monitors and provides indoor spaces. This clean environment supports active lifestyles for faculty and students.
